Covid Death Toll In Odisha Crosses 1500 Mark, 5 Succumb From Sundergarh

Bhubaneswar: The Covid-19 death toll in Odisha rose to 1,510 on Saturday with 15 more succumbing to the virus in the last 24 hours.

Regret to inform the demise of fifteen Covid-19 positive patients while under treatment in hospitals.
